Kia EV3 Concept Is A ‘Baby’ EV9, While EV4 Sedan Eyes Tesla Model 3

Carscoops 

Kia has unveiled two new electric concepts at its first annual EV Day. The EV3 and EV4 concepts preview two lower-priced battery-electric models that the company hopes to bring to market as soon as next year.

The Korean automaker’s extended electric vehicle lineup is designed to provide consumers with a range of smaller EV options, priced between $30,000 and $80,000. The company has ambitious goals, aiming to sell its first million electric vehicles by 2026 and projecting annual EV sales to exceed 1.6 million units by 2030.

Kia’s EV Concepts And Strategy Revealed

The EV3 is a compact SUV that will sit below the mid-sized EV5. Meanwhile, the EV4 is billed as a four-door sedan but adopts a coupe-like rear end that continues to be the trend for the segment. Both concepts pay particular attention to their interiors, with natural materials taking center stage in Kia’s continued quest for sustainability, combined with processes that reduce carbon emissions.

The Kia EV3 Concept

Kia is billing the EV3 as a miniature EV9, and while the design language is undoubtedly shared, the concept manages to retain a unique take. From the front, it manages to soften the harder edges that exist on its biggest sibling, while in profile the compact dimensions aren’t played down.

The side view continues to blend the soft curves and hard edges that have become a staple of Kia’s design approach, complemented by a set of wheels that closely mimic the ones showcased on the EV9.

Inside the EV3 concept, Kia talks of a cabin that promotes “emotional well-being.” As such, you get soft mood lighting, ergonomic seating, and a whiff of minimalism.

There’s lots of sustainability inside too. The seats are made out of natural fiber, which is touted as having an exceptionally strong structure, combined with being zero waste in comparison to carbon fiber. The EV3 concept’s center console meanwhile, was “grown” from mushroom roots (mycelium) using a process called bio fabrication.

The Kia EV4 Concept

Much like the Concept EV3, the Concept EV4’s exterior appearance is likely to carry on into production with minimal changes to the design.

It follows the same complex approach to surfaces as exhibited across Kia’s electric range, but adds a sleeker silhouette with a low snout up front. While Kia’s claims that the EV4 concept “redefines electric saloons” may be a stretch, their affirmation that the profile is evocative of sports and racing cars is closer to being on the money. Just about.

The interior of the Concept EV4 follows the path set out by the Concept EV3, incorporating new materials into its construction. Instead of mushroom roots, the EV4’s center console uses hemp fibers — a plant that grows quickly and requires minimal resources in its cultivation.

Other areas of the Concept EV4’s interior feature 100 percent recycled cotton, dyed naturally using madder roots and walnut shells. Designers also incorporated hand-woven fabric stripes to create a 3D knit finish to the storage area and dashboard, similar to the seat covers found in the EV3.

Finally, the Concept EV4 comes with a new ‘Mind Modes’ feature that adjusts ambient lighting and ventilation patterns. For instance, in ‘Perform’ mode, the driver is given all the information needed for their day upfront. In contrast, the ‘Serenity’ mode offers a range of digital graphics to create a more relaxed ambiance.

Production-Ready Versions Around The Corner

Kia has confirmed that an EV3 compact SUV will be making an appearance sometime next year as a 2024 model, while we may have to wait a little longer for the unveiling of the production-ready EV4.

Both the EV3 and EV4 will likely ride on the E-GMP architecture, which would enable the crossover and sedan to use the 58 kWh and 77.4 kWh battery pack options from the larger EV6.

Thieves Ram Through Gate Stealing 1500 TRX, Charger, And Porsche 911 GT3 RS From CT Dealer

Carscoops 

The owners of a dealership in South Windsor, Connecticut, woke up this morning to discover that a trio of high-end vehicles was stolen overnight. Police estimate that the $380,000 worth of vehicles were stolen in the dead of night.

In all, the dealership lost four vehicles: a 2022 Ram 1500 TRX, a 2022 Dodge Charger, a 2015 Porsche 911 GT3 RS and a 2022 GMC Terrain that was used to ram through the gate guarding the dealership’s lot and spare the high-performance vehicles.

The theft occurred at 1:10 a.m. on October 11, reports WFSB. The culprits managed to make their way into the lot, then forced their way into a dealership building by breaking a window, and drove away with the vehicles.

Shamar Mahon, the son of Mike and Tony Auto Sales & Service’s owner, said that the theft made him feel exasperated. In addition to the vehicles, the gate that was supposed to protect them was also expensive.

“It’s tough waking up in the middle of the night to see we’ve been violated,” said Mahon. “We’ve invested tens of thousands of dollars to make sure that this doesn’t happen again. You’ll put in the proper precautions. We installed that gate, but it seems like no matter what we do, we can’t escape from the grips of these criminals.”

Although the investigation into this theft is still active, police said that one of the vehicles’ tracking equipment suggested that it had made its way to New York City by 3:45 a.m. Unfortunately for Mike and Tony Auto Sales, this is neither the first time its vehicles have been stolen, nor the first time they have ended up in New York State.

Indeed, South Windsor’s town manager, Michael Maniscalco, claimed that automotive crime in the area has been rising in recent years. For now, the dealership has filed a police report, and anyone with any information relating to this theft is asked to reach out to South Windsor police.

VW Up Officially Bows Out Of Production, This Time For Good

Carscoops 

This story has been updated with the official confirmation of VW Up’s end-of-production (10/11).

Volkswagen announced it will end production of the Up city car in the fourth quarter of 2023, a full 12 years after its debut. The discontinued entry-level model in VW’s European lineup is expected to be replaced by the fully electric ID.1 although this won’t arrive before 2026.

As reported by Autocar, Volkswagen issued the following statement: “Production of the Up and the e-Up at the Volkswagen plant in Bratislava will come to an end in the fourth quarter. Therefore individual configuration of the vehicle (on the UK and German websites) will no longer be possible. Customers can still contact their local Volkswagen retailer for information about pre-configured cars remaining in stock.”

A few days ago, the UK publication reported that the last example of the Up had already rolled out of the production line in Slovakia. A quick tour of VW’s official websites reveals that the Up is still available in various European markets including Germany, Italy, and France, at least for as long as the remaining stock lasts. The model was on and off sale for some time due to supply issues and the relatively high demand.

The ICE-powered VW Up currently starts from €14,555 ($15,349) in Germany, although it has gotten significantly more expensive in other markets like France where it starts from €19,400 ($20,468). Indicative of the market change in the past decade is that the starting price of the VW Up in the UK increased from as low as £7,995 ($9,765) back in 2011, to over £15,000 ($18,320) in 2023.

The forthcoming demise of the Up means that VW’s smallest and cheapest offering in Europe will now be the Polo supermini. However, there is a replacement on the horizon, in the form of an “all-electric SUV for the high-volume A-segment” that will enter production in 2026. With a targeted starting price below €20,000 ($21,089), the rumored VW ID.1 will be the cheapest offering in VW’s range, positioned under the ID.2.

12 Years Of Urban Adventures

The VW Up was originally introduced in 2011 as a successor of the forgettable Fox, with a mid-lifecycle update following in 2016. On the other hand, the fully electric e-Up debuted in 2014 and got facelifted in 2019 receiving a significantly larger battery pack for a longer range. The most powerful version of the city car was the discontinued VW Up GTi with 114 hp (85 kW / 115 PS) from a turbocharged 1.0-liter engine that was exclusively mated to a 6-speed manual. Other notable versions include the adventurous-looking Cross Up and the CNG-powered eco Up.

The VW Up is one of the VW Group’s triplets for the A-Segment, alongside the closely related Skoda Citigo and Seat Mii which shared the same underpinnings, interior, and most of their exterior. The little Volkswagen is the last surviving member of the pack since the Skoda and the Seat ended production in 2020.

Ferrari CEO Has Already Taken Brand’s First EV For A Spin – And Loved It

Carscoops 

We’ve known for a while now that Ferrari plans to launch its first all-electric model in 2025, and recent reports suggest the model is well on its way. The brand’s CEO, Benedetto Vigna, has already taken a prototype of the car for a spin, and “liked it a lot.”

The new CEO revealed that he had driven the car in an interview with Bloomberg Television, which is embedded below. Unfortunately, the EV remains mysterious, as Vigna declined to share more details about the model.

Vigna did say that the brand has a very deliberate process for vehicle development that takes several quarters. However, we know that Ferrari has the capacity to build EVs today, having recently completed work on its “e-building,” which will produce fully electric vehicles alongside hybrids like the 296 GTB.

Indeed, Ferrari has laid out a plan to slowly reduce the proportion of internal combustion vehicles it produces. It intends for electrified vehicles to make up 60 percent of its sales by 2026, and 80 percent by 2030.

However, with the help of e-fuels, it expects to keep internal combustion engines in its showrooms for years to come. By 2030 it expects to still be selling ICE-only vehicles, as well as a selection of plug-in hybrid models.

The automaker, along with other smaller supercar brands, has successfully lobbied to be allowed to adopt electric power more slowly than the rest of the industry, and for e-fuels to be acceptable under the European Union’s emissions regulations for the future.

Unfortunately, details relating to the brand’s first electric vehicle remain scant. However, a patent filing suggests that it could be sold with a “sound reproduction device” that creates a noise that relates to a vehicle’s speed – something that electric vehicles lack, and which many enthusiasts associate positively with fast cars.

New Lexus EV Concept Teased Again, Previews Production EV For 2026

Carscoops 

This story has been updated with new teasers and information shared by Lexus (10/11).

A new Lexus concept will make its global premiere at the Japan Mobility Show 2023 on October 25, previewing the first member of the automaker’s next-gen BEV range set to enter production in 2026. The company revealed the lighting signature and aerodynamic silhouette of the yet-unnamed concept which appears to adopt a low-slung bodystyle rather than being an SUV.

Judging from the teasers, the concept appears to be related to the Lexus-branded sketch published by Toyota in April 2023. Common features include the sharp lines on the front fenders, the slim L-shaped headlights, and the sloping roofline. The upper portion of the body including the greenhouse is painted black, contrasting the silver exterior shade. We can also see the illuminated Lexus lettering at the back, the large-diameter wheels, and the air curtains on the bumpers.

The official teasers for the upcoming EV concept look very similar to the Lexus-branded profile sketch that was published earlier this year.

Lexus claims that its next-generation battery EV will “revolutionize the modular structure of the car body, make major changes to production methods, and completely revamp the software platform”, with a design that is “thoroughly focused on the Lexus characteristics”.

The exterior gives emphasis to aerodynamics, combined with sustainable but also high-quality materials inside the cabin. Weight reduction will also play an important role, bringing benefits to performance and efficiency. Bear in mind that Hiroki Nakajima, Executive Vice President of Toyota, previously said that the design and driving performance of their next-gen BEVs will “set hearts racing”.

Lexus is focused on providing a fun-to-drive experience in its future fully electric models while offering new kinds of services. Core technologies will include the Direct4 four-wheel-drive system and the steer-by-wire targeting a “linear steering feel”. The BEV is expected to ride on a new modular architecture that will eventually underpin several new models from Toyota and Lexus. There is no word on power output figures but it is safe to assume that an undisclosed number of electric motors will offer more than decent performance.

Back in 2021, Lexus showed a number of electrified concepts previewing its future lineup.

Toyota recently announced details about the next-gen battery technology which will most likely be shared with Lexus. A good candidate for the upcoming model is the Performance lithium-ion battery set to debut in production models in 2026. It promises 497 miles (800 km) of range and a 10-80 percent charge time of 20 minutes, while being 20 percent cheaper to produce compared to the current battery packs. The next step is a High-Performance lithium-ion battery coming in 2027-2028 offering over 612 miles (1,000 km) of range while bringing being a further 10 percent improvement in cost savings. Finally, Toyota’s solid-state battery is expected to arrive in 2027-2028, charging from 10-80 percent in as little as 10 minutes. The driving range will eventually exceed 746 miles (1,200 km), reaching as much as 932 miles (1,500 km) further in the future.

Lexus also showed us a preview of its booth at the Japan Mobility Show 2023, inspired by traditional Japanese craftsmanship and made of sustainable bamboo material. The automaker will exhibit electrification and AI technology that will be used in its next-gen BEVs as it moves closer to its target of becoming an EV-only brand by 2035. Finally, the “Lexus Electrified VR Experience” will allow guests to try out a personalized virtual driving experience that is a sign of things to come.

Rolls-Royce Teases New Bespoke Ghost Inspired By A Celestial Phenomenon

Carscoops 

Rolls-Royce is back at it again, and it appears to be preparing to reveal a new, special-edition model. So far, the automaker has only hinted at what’s to come with a darkened image on social media, but it seems to to be a custom take on the Ghost that will be revealed on October 12.

In fact, based on the fuel economy figures that Rolls-Royce was forced to share with this image, we can be certain that it’s the Ghost, since it gets 17.9 MPG/15.8 L/100 km on the WLTP cycle.

Unfortunately, the only other piece of solid information we get besides the fuel economy and the reveal date, is that the car will be inspired by a “celestial phenomenon.” Of course, this won’t be the first time Rolls-Royce uses the skies as a muse.

Beyond the starry headliner it has become famous for, the automaker has released a number of models inspired by celestial phenomena in the past. In fact, in 2013, it released the Phantom Celestial.

Inspired by the fact that BMW took ownership of Rolls-Royce at midnight on January 1, 2003, the special edition model featured dark paint that was meant to evoke the night sky. Inside, the starlight headliner was a perfect recreation of the skies as they appeared on that special date.

More recently, the automaker released the Cullinan Blue Shadow, which features an “Edge of Space Headliner.” Its fiber optic stars were complemented by a hand-stitched moon that was woven into the headliner over the course of two days.

Custom one- and few-off models have become a more important part of the luxury market recently, and Rolls-Royce has taken advantage of that trend. Over the last decade and a half, the brand says that it has started selling more “Bespoke” models than ever, helping to double the average value of the vehicles it sells.

Porsche Design’s Latest Chronograph Pays Homage To 1970s Timepiece

Carscoops 

Porsche Design has just unveiled its latest timepieces but this one is a little different than most new ones introduced by the brand. In fact, it has been created as a homage to the original ‘Military Chronograph’ that Porsche Design offered in the 1970s.

This new watch, known as the Chronograph 1 Utility is made from titanium carbide that isn’t just light but offers great scratch resistance and is hypoallergenic. It is also Porsche Design’s first chronograph to use this material that’s not affiliated with a specific Porsche sports car. Paying tribute to the watch that inspired it is a matte black dial.

The German firm’s latest creation uses its in-house WERK 01.240 chronograph caliber with COSC certification and a flyback function that allows for quick starting, stopping, and resetting, meaning it is excellent “for outdoor and winter sports as well as racing activities,” or so Porsche Design says. The Chronograph 1 Utility also incorporates a screaming marmot on its dial as a homage to the tiger’s head that was found in the timepiece from the 1970s. Sitting above this element is text reading ‘Mankei’, the colloquial name for marmots in Pingzau, Austria.

A number of other elements pay tribute to the original Military Chronograph. These include a TiC logo between the 1 and 2 o’clock dials that references the use of titanium carbide and sits in place of the 3H symbol of the original watch to signify its use of hydrogen isotope tritum. The new watch also includes Super-LumaNova material which glows a bright shade of blue in the dark.

Porsche Design will offer the new chronograph with either a leather strap, similar to the one of the original, or should buyers prefer, a slate-grey strap made of calfskin. Each timepiece also comes with an extra white textile strap with a badge complete with the coordinates of the F.A.T. ICE Race in Zell am See, Austria.

Just 250 examples of the new Chronograph 1 Utility will be manufactured, each priced from $13,000. Pre-orders opened on October 10.

THK’s Electric Crossover Concept Was Penned By Ex-Nissan Design Boss

Carscoops 

Japanese company THK might not be widely known, but it is heavily involved in the production of various mechanical components for cars. This explains the THK LSR-05 concept that’s set to make a public debut at the Japan Mobility Show 2023, featuring advanced EV technology developed in-house.

The LSR-05 name combines the initials of “luxury, sport, and revolution” with the number 5 as a nod to the 50th anniversary of THK. The crossover coupe was penned by the independent studio SN Design Platform, headed by former Nissan chief designer, Shiro Nakamura.

The exterior looks modern and close to production, featuring a grille-less face, full-width LEDs, sculpted fenders, discreet cladding around the wheel arches, a sloping roofline, and a Kamm-tail design. The prototype’s length of 4,995 mm (196.7 inches) and width of 1,965 mm (77.4 inches) are very similar to a Porsche Taycan Cross Turismo, but the height of 1,530 mm (60.2 inches) is about 120 mm (4.7 inches) taller.

Inside the four-seater cabin, there is a “stealth seat slide system” which allows the floor to be completely flat. The interior features wooden trim on the suicide doors, combined with a suede-like upholstery that also covers the dashboard. The centerpiece is a single full-width panel housing the infotainment touchscreen, digital instrument cluster, and screens for the mirror-replacing cameras.

High-Tech Underpinnings

The 800V electric powertrain comprises two variable magnetic flux in-wheel motors at the rear producing 125 hp (93 kW / 126 PS) each, and a third electric motor at the front producing an extra 295 hp (220 kW / 299 PS). The company didn’t give us the combined output but the tri-motor system adds up to 544 hp (406 kW / 552 PS). The concept also features four-wheel-steering, electric brakes, and an active suspension utilizing THK’s MR fluid active damper tube. The press release mentions a “contactless power supply system” although it doesn’t get into specifics.

As you might have guessed, the THK LSR-05 is not destined for production, but the technology exhibited by it will most likely find its way into future EVs by other companies. Besides the full-scale prototype, THK will also exhibit a chassis model, providing a better insight into its battery electric underpinnings.

Opal is composed of silica, and it comes in two main varieties: common and precious opals, the latter of which is commonly associated with the month of October, says Woodward. According to Larkin, precious opals have a prismatic quality that not only sets it apart from its counterpart, but also all other gemstones. Its intrinsic microstructure—consisting of tiny and tightly packed silica spheres—allows the stone to diffract white light into a kaleidoscope of colors, which change as the opal or the viewer shifts.

This prism-like effect is also what makes precious opal so prized among jewelers, and though it can be sourced from around the world, like Brazil, Honduras, Mexico, and the United States, Woodward says most precious opals come from Australia.

What are birthstones?

Birthstones are gemstones that represent a person’s birth month or zodiac sign. Their origins are believed to trace back to biblical times, and the first-century historian Flavius Josephus associated the 12 gemstones on Aaron’s breastplate in the Book of Exodus with the months of the year and the 12 zodiac signs. However, the custom of wearing an individual gem per month didn’t begin until around the 15th or 16th century in Germany or Poland. Birthstones are also found to have origins in Eastern Culture. The Ratna Pariksha, a fifth-century Hindu text, linked specific gems to deities, celestial bodies, and days of the week, while Vedic astrologers recommend certain gems to individuals based on their astrological birth chart.

In 1912, the American Council Association of Jewelers (which is currently known as the Jewelers of America) created a standardized list of birthstones in the United States. This list was updated by the Jewelry Industry Council of America and later by The American Gem Trade Association to include new types of birthstones for certain months of the year.
